As shown in fig. 1, fig. 2, fig. 3 and fig. 4, an embodiment of the present invention provides a stamping die device for steel structure production, which includes a base 1, four corners of the bottom end of the base 1 are provided with bottom feet 2, the base 1 is symmetrically provided with two electric telescopic rods 3, telescopic ends of the two electric telescopic rods 3 are provided with clamping plates 4, the middle part of the upper end of the base 1 is provided with a lower die 5, the upper end of the base 1 is symmetrically provided with two C-shaped plates 6, sliding blocks 7 are respectively slid in the two C-shaped plates 6, a connecting plate 8 is commonly connected between the two sliding blocks 7, the connecting plate 8 is provided with a replacing assembly 9, and the two C-shaped plates 6 are commonly provided with a stamping assembly 10; when the device is used, the lower die 5 is convenient to disassemble through the electric telescopic rod 3 and the clamping plate 4, the upper die stamping head is convenient to replace through the arrangement of the replacing component 9, so that the device is suitable for stamping steel structures with different sizes, the problems that the existing stamping equipment needs to adjust to clamp the steel structures with different sizes, the operation process is complicated, and the processing progress is influenced are effectively solved, the mounting structure is simple, the time and labor are saved during replacement, and the device is high in flexibility; through the setting of punching press subassembly 10, improved the punching press progress, the punching press is effectual, and automated strength is high.
As shown in fig. 2, in some embodiments, the stamping assembly 10 includes a transverse plate 101 mounted on the upper ends of the two C-shaped plates 6, a groove is formed in the middle of the bottom end of the transverse plate 101, and two sliding seats 103 are slid in the groove, a bidirectional screw 105 is rotatably connected in the groove, the bidirectional screw 105 is in threaded connection with the two sliding seats 103, a motor 102 is mounted on one end of the transverse plate 101, an output end of the motor 102 is connected with the bidirectional screw 105, two sliding seats 103 are rotatably connected with rotating plates 104, and two rotating plates 104 are rotatably connected with the connecting plate 8; during the use, drive two-way screw 105 through opening motor 102 and rotate, drive two slides 103 and slide to opposite direction to drive two commentaries on classics boards 104 and rotate, thereby drive connecting plate 8 and move down, and carry out the punching press use through the punching head to the steel construction, the simple operation, slider 7 slide reinforcing sliding effect in C shaped plate 6.
As shown in fig. 2, in some embodiments, the carriage 103 is an L-shaped structure; the limiting effect is enhanced, and the operation is stable.
As shown in fig. 3 and 4, in some embodiments, the replacing assembly 9 includes a mounting plate 91 mounted in the middle of the bottom end of the connecting plate 8, a sliding groove 92 is formed in the middle of the front end of the mounting plate 91, a sliding plate 93 slides in the sliding groove 92, a punch 94 adapted to the lower mold 5 is mounted at the bottom end of the sliding plate 93, a baffle 95 is rotatably connected to the mounting plate 91 through a hinge, two brackets 901 are symmetrically mounted at one end of the baffle 95, a C-shaped block 96 is mounted in the middle of one end of the mounting plate 91, a fixing rod 97 is mounted in the C-shaped block 96, two rectangular blocks 98 slide on the fixing rod 97, a spring 99 is commonly connected between the two rectangular blocks 98, a handle 902 is mounted at one end of each of the two rectangular blocks 98, a connecting frame is mounted at one end of each of the two rectangular blocks 98 away from the handle 902, and a fixture block 90 is mounted at one end of each connecting frame away from the rectangular block 98; during the use, through two handles 902 of extrusion, drive two rectangular blocks 98 and relatively slide on dead lever 97 to cause the extrusion to spring 99, two fixture blocks 90 move relatively, until two fixture blocks 90 break away from two supports 901, pass through hinge pivoted flap 95 thereupon, make baffle 95 no longer spacing slide 93, thereby with slide 93 roll-off spout 92, take out drift 94 this moment, change it to dismantle can, simple structure dismantles convenient and fast.
As shown in fig. 3 and 4, in some embodiments, the latch 90 has a size corresponding to the size of the inner cavity of the bracket 901, and the sliding plate 93 has a T-shaped structure; it is convenient to carry out line limit to the baffle 95, thereby being convenient for replacing the punch 94 for use.
As shown in fig. 1, in some embodiments, the bottom end of the foot 2 is provided with anti-slip lines; the anti-skid effect is enhanced, and the stability is stronger.
